Using a sharp saw, trim the tree’s base at a slight angle, typically around 45 degrees. Most tree farms provide a saw to cut down the tree and twine to tie it to the top of the car to transport home. Use a bow saw or similar hand saw to cut 1/2 inch off the bottom, perpendicular to the vertical tree trunk. Cut the bottom of a christmas tree to allow it to absorb water more easily. This fresh cut is essential because it opens up the tree’s capillaries, allowing it to absorb water more effectively.
